Structure of Thirumana Porutham
Thirumana Porutham follows a well-defined traditional system used in South Indian astrology for marriage compatibility. This method focuses on comparing the birth star of the girl with the birth star of the boy to understand how their characteristics may align in married life.
The compatibility is evaluated through 10 important porutham matchings. Each porutham represents a specific aspect of life and the relationship between the couple. By checking these matchings, astrologers can understand how the two individuals may support each other in different areas of life.
The traditional 10 porutham matchings include:
- Dina Porutham
- Gana Porutham
- Mahendra Porutham
- Sthree Deergha Porutham
- Yoni Porutham
- Rasi Porutham
- Rasi Athipathi Porutham
- Vasya Porutham
- Rajju Porutham
- Vedha Porutham
These structured compatibility checks help explain the nature, balance, and understanding between the couple, giving families a clear idea about their marriage compatibility

Thirumana Porutham is based on 27 birth stars (Nakshatras). Every person is born under one of these stars, and marriage compatibility is checked by comparing the girl’s star with the boy’s star.
The 27 stars used in Thirumana Porutham are:
- Ashwini
- Bharani
- Karthigai
- Rohini
- Mrigashira
- Thiruvathirai
- Punarpoosam
- Poosam
- Ayilyam
- Magham
- Pooram
- Uthiram
- Hastham
- Chithirai
- Swathi
- Visakam
- Anusham
- Kettai
- Moolam
- Pooradam
- Uthiradam
- Thiruvonam
- Avittam
- Sathayam
- Poorattathi
- Uthirattathi
- Revathi
In traditional marriage matching, 10 poruthams are usually checked to understand the compatibility between the bride and groom. These matchings are calculated using the birth stars of both individuals. In some cases, if Mahendra Porutham does not match, astrologers may check two additional factors called Mara Porutham and Paal Porutham. Because of this, sometimes the total compatibility checks can become 12 poruthams instead of the usual ten.
In traditional marriage matching, Rajju Porutham is considered one of the most important poruthams. It is commonly associated with Mangalyam, which represents the stability and longevity of the married life. Because of this significance, Rajju Porutham is given special importance during horoscope matching. Even if many other poruthams match, astrologers usually advise avoiding the match if Rajju Porutham does not align. For this reason, it is often treated as a key factor when evaluating marriage compatibility between the bride and groom
